Car snatching case: Two sentenced to rigorous imprisonment

AMBALA: The Ambala district and sessions judge Vikram Aggarwal has sentenced two convicts to rigorous imprisonment of 10 years each with a fine of Rs 25,000 under Section 379-B (punishment for snatching) of the Indian Penal Code (IPC).
On July 14, 2018, on the complaint of Dr Rattan Kumar, a case was registered, with Parao police station of Ambala district.

The complainant alleged that the accused - Sachin Chopra and Monu Vohra, both residents of Indri in Haryuana's Karnal disrict - forcibly snatched a Honda Civic car from his possession outside a Shopping Complex on National Highway (NH)-1 and had also caused injuries to him following which he was admitted to Ambala Cantonment Civil Hospital. Dr Rattan along with his wife Shashi Kumar had gone for shopping in the complex.
Dr Rattan is the father of ACP Gurugram Pankhuri Kumar and father-in-law of ACP Hitesh Yadav.
